Analysis: Graz vs Amsterdam for Expats & Remote Workers
Our data shows Graz is approximately 40% more affordable than Amsterdam when combining rent and daily living costs. Graz's COL+Rent Index of 39.4 vs Amsterdam's 65.5 (both measured against New York City = 100) reflects a substantial gap that significantly impacts long-term savings and lifestyle quality.
Housing is the biggest differentiator: a city-center one-bedroom in Graz costs $821/month versus $2,318/month in Amsterdam — giving Graz a $1,497/month advantage on housing alone. Over a full year, this rent difference alone amounts to $17,964 in annual savings.
Day-to-day costs tell a more nuanced story. Groceries in Graz ($370/mo) vs Amsterdam ($374/mo) reflect Graz's lower food prices, while restaurant meals at $15 vs $22 show Graz is the better value for dining out. For digital nomads and remote workers who eat out frequently, this difference compounds quickly.
